gig was good to great (but i didn't take part in the standing ovation). certainly way better than the only other time i saw toumani - with the symmetric orchestra - which was weak. started off with sidiki doing a solo piece which leaned heavily towards a western funk/blues style in parts and was all the worse for it - definitely the low point of the night. then the da came on for a selection of duos and shone on almost every one. the delicacy of his touch, his phrasing, his pacing, his fills and improvs served to highlight both what a master of his instrument he is and, alas, how much better he is than the son who was a capable foil, if a bit too leaden and motorik by comparison, not to mention his penchant for phaser and wah effects.
i can take or leave most of 'in the heart of the moon' what with cooder & co. yopping all over it. i think there are two or three unblemished instrumental duos on that record, but the rest all lose marks for one reason or another. i'd recommend the following:
- toumani diabate - kaira. 1988 debut solo l.p.
- toumani diabate, bassekou kouyate & keletigui diabate - djelika. kora/ngoni/balafon trio - the guitar.bass/drums trifecta of malian music.
- toumani diabate & ballake sissoko - new ancient strings. flawless instrumental kora duos from the two sons of the guys that featured on cordes anciennes in 1970.
- toumani diabate - mande variations. 2007 solo follow-up to kaira, including a couple of pure improvisations.
the follow-up to 'in the heart of the moon' does feature ali & toumani duetting on 56/cinquante six, every bit the equal of the touré solo original:
